Your weather when it really mattersTM

Country

Please choose your default site

Americas

Asia - Pacific

Europe

Slocan Lake

752 views Mike Lan October 20, 2014 New Denver, BC Date shot: August 30, 2014

This was our last day on the shores of Slocan Lake near the New Denver area, absolute beautiful day and perfect conditions.

Default saved
Close

Search Location

Close

Sign In

Please sign in to use this feature.